The best, or perhaps only, way to integrate such information is to
implement your own version of UserSimilarity or ItemSimilarity and
then use a user-based or item-based recommender. You can implement
whatever similarity rule you think is best according to your metadata.
There's not a lot to be said unless you can say more about exactly
what metadata you have.
